Usando vários frameworks php em um site

Nosso site principal usa o symfony 1, e quando eu comecei a trabalhar no código, parece impossível atualizar (código customizado demais do desenvolvedor anterior). Agora estamos adicionando uma grande adição ao que a empresa oferece. Em vez de usar um framework realmente antigo, eu queria usar o CodeIgniter, também já que estou muito familiarizado com ele. Minha verdadeira pergunta:

Qual é a maneira correta de configurar um site para usar vários frameworks. Os novos recursos serão separados do site original, mas ainda precisarão de algumas tabelas do banco de dados.

Eu ia ter o identificador do apache, onde o diretório raiz estava dependendo da URL e fazer tudo normalmente. O site principal é example.com e o novo recurso será abc.example.com

Estou realmente procurando pessoas que fizeram isso e algumas dicas e advertências que tiveram.

questionAnswers(1)

yourAnswerToTheQuestion